Transaction 306458593339887b0e709bb76ec31dcfa62e1c53f6ee9a25d9ac32f35f086a21
1 Input
1 Output
-
306458593339887b0e709bb76ec31dcfa62e1c53f6ee9a25d9ac32f35f086a21:0
- value
- 10045369
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ceee3f654deebf37ee9544af9e98f4a1bf91756e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Ks9cFgzZefNHyGPvxfi2JV9nZ7KxCxDEJ